How much do part time vibration eng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 8, 2026, the average yearly pay for part time vibration engineer in the United States is $101,300.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$90,000.00 and $115,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

BASIC QUALIFICATIONS (REQUIRED SKILLS/EXPERIENCE)
Bachelor of Science degree in Engineering or Engineering Technology with 10 years' experience in the shipbuilding industry required; 7 years of relevant professional experience with a Master's Degree; 4 years of relevant professional experience with a PhD. MS Office products experience required. Must have experience in MIL-S-901D/MIL-DTL-901E Shock and MIL-STD-167-1 Qualification of LPD Class Ship equipment and a complete understanding of shock and vibration principles, theories, and concepts along with exposure to general ship construction and testing practices.
A Secret level security clearance, or the ability to obtain a Secret l level security clearance, is required.
POSITION RESPONSIBILITIES
Researches, plans, designs and develops mechanical products and systems such as instruments, controls, robots, engines, machines and mechanical, thermal hydraulic or heat transfer systems for production, transmission, measurement, and use of energy. Applies research to the planning, design, development, and testing of mechanical and/or electromechanical systems, instruments, controls, engines, and/or machines. Responsible for performing all engineering functions associated with shock and environmental vibration qualification of equipment including preparation of reports, drawings, supporting engineering calculations, and other documentation as required. Will be required to apply engineering standard practices and techniques in specific situations, adjust and correlate data, recognize discrepancies in results, and follow engineering operations through a series of detailed steps or processes. Must provide support for technical design in the areas of equipment shock and environmental vibration. Also, must perform technical reviews for qualification of equipment in the areas of equipment shock and environmental vibration. Required to develop and analyze equipment/structure to verify shock and environmental vibration specifications are met. Also required to provide support the completion of procurement specifications and Technical Purchase Requisition Statements of Work. Must serve as liaison between the Shock and Vibration engineering organization and other internal technical and program organizations as well as Government technical and program organizations. Must represent the Shock and Vibration engineering organization in meetings and correspondence in order to resolve difficult technical issues. Must be able to work with limited direction and independently complete assigned tasking with limited supervision. Required to apply standard engineering practices, scientific principles and techniques to specific situations and recognize discrepancies. Must have the ability to interact and present information verbally and in writing to internal and external customers in a clear and professional manner.
